An attractive and productive variety producing an abundant harvest of delicious, deeply curled leaves that turn violet-blue after the first frost.  A mid to late season variety. Highly frost resistant, 80-120cm (32-48") tall. Heirloom.
  • Plant in Apr - early Jun as this is a late season crop..
  • Sow 1/4 to 1/2" deep, 1" apart in rows 18-30" apart. Thin seedlings to 8-12" apart which can be transplanted or eaten.
  • Kale germinates best in cooler to warm soil temperatures with even moisture.
  • Choose an area with full sun and a soil pH of 6.0-7.0.
  • Enrich the soil with compost or well-rotted manure.
  • Harvest by clipping individual leaves
  • Kale is very hardy and the deep colour will develop after the first frosts.
  • Harvest through to early Apr.
